Estonia Considers Drastic Measure to Protect Underwater Assets: Sinking Ships on Sight

Estonia’s parliament is preparing legislation to authorize the use of military force against commercial vessels suspected of damaging undersea cables or critical infrastructure.

The proposed law would allow the military to sink a vessel in extreme cases, but only as a last resort and after the crew has been evacuated, to prevent a large-scale catastrophe or threat to many lives.
